小程序开发流程详细介绍-从0到1开发一个完整的小程序
标题:小程序开发流程详细介绍-从0到1开发一个完整的小程序
描述:本文将从0到1详细介绍小程序开发流程,帮助初学者了解如何开发一个完整的小程序,包括需求分析、设计、开发、测试和发布。
关键词:小程序、开发流程、需求分析、设计、开发、测试、发布
从去年开始,小程序逐渐成为了移动互联网上的一种重要形态,被广泛的应用于许多行业。小程序的特点在于无需下载安装,用户可以通过扫码或搜索来直接使用。小程序开发的门槛较低,不需要大量的开发经验和技术知识,仅需一定的前端开发经验和一些逻辑思维能力即可实现基本的小程序应用。
下面将详细介绍小程序从0到1的开发流程,帮助初学者快速了解如何开发一个完整的小程序。
一、需求分析
![小程序开发流程详细介绍-从0到1开发一个完整的小程序 小程序开发流程详细介绍-从0到1开发一个完整的小程序](http://chumeidian.com/wp-content/themes/justnews6.0.1/themer/assets/images/lazy.png)
在开发一个小程序之前,首先需要进行需求分析。要明确小程序的功能、用户需求和流程。一般可以通过以下几个步骤来进行需求分析:
1.确定小程序的目标用户群体以及他们的使用场景和需求
2.明确小程序的功能和特点,制作功能列表和流程图,从而把整个小程序的使用流程和界面设计出来
3.分析小程序的技术实现难点和依赖,确定小程序开发的技术选型
二、设计
设计阶段一般包括UI设计和交互设计两个部分。
1.UI设计
UI设计主要负责设计小程序的整体风格和界面布局,包括颜色、字体、图标等,使得小程序更加美观和易用。
2.交互设计
![小程序开发流程详细介绍-从0到1开发一个完整的小程序 小程序开发流程详细介绍-从0到1开发一个完整的小程序](http://chumeidian.com/wp-content/themes/justnews6.0.1/themer/assets/images/lazy.png)
交互设计主要负责设计小程序的用户交互方式和体验流程,包括页面跳转、按钮点击、数据请求等。所有这些交互都应该设计得尽可能的人性化,让用户感受到方便和快捷。
三、开发
1.前端开发
小程序的前端开发主要通过微信官方提供的开发工具完成。可以使用HTML、CSS、JavaScript等前端开发技术来进行开发。前端开发主要包括以下几个方面:
a.小程序界面的开发
b.小程序的逻辑处理
c.小程序的数据绑定和请求
2.后端开发
小程序的后端开发主要通过使用Node.js进行开发。后端可以通过提供API接口和数据库服务来支持前端实现需求。
四、测试
小程序开发之后,需要进行测试,确保开发出来的小程序能够满足需求,并且具备稳定性和性能要求等。
在测试阶段,主要包括以下几个步骤:
1.功能测试:对小程序的功能进行全面的测试,确保能够正确的实现所需的所有功能
2.性能测试:检测小程序的性能指标,包括响应时间、页面加载时间等
3.兼容性测试:测试在不同的浏览器、设备等不同的环境下小程序的兼容性
五、发布
发布阶段是小程序开发的最后一个阶段。通过微信官方提供的小程序管理后台,可以上传代码、设置小程序信息和发布小程序。
发布小程序时需要注意以下几个方面:
1.小程序上线前需经过微信小程序的审核,在审核通过后才可以上线
2.小程序上线后需要及时进行维护和更新,提高小程序的质量和用户体验
小程序开发是一种灵活、高效的开发方式,在实现功能和性能的同时,也注重了用户体验和交互设计。本文详细介绍了小程序的开发流程,希望能够帮助初学者们更好的学习和掌握小程序开发技术。
如若转载,请注明出处:http://chumeidian.com/63909.html